The Kansas Certified Medication Aide (CMA) State Exam is an essential step for individuals aiming to assist in the distribution of medication under the supervision of a licensed nurse in various health care settings. The exam evaluates candidates' knowledge and skills required to perform safely and effectively as a medication aide in Kansas.

Understanding the Exam Format

The Kansas CMA State Exam is designed to assess foundational knowledge regarding medication administration within the Kansas healthcare framework. It is structured as follows:

  • Type of Questions: The exam consists of multiple-choice questions, ensuring a comprehensive evaluation of a candidate's understanding.
  • Number of Questions: Typically, expect around 50 to 60 questions that cover core topics and scenarios relevant to medication aides.
  • Passing Score: A passing score generally requires candidates to correctly answer a specified percentage of questions, commonly around 70%.
  • Time Allowed: The exam usually allots a time frame of approximately two hours, ensuring candidates have ample time to consider each question carefully.

What to Expect on the Exam

The Kansas CMA State Exam encompasses a range of topics integral for the role of a CMA. Key areas to focus on include:

  • Medication Basics: Understanding various drug classes, purposes, dosages, and effects.
  • Administration Techniques: Proficiency in administering oral, topical, and inhalant medications correctly.
  • Regulations and Safety: Knowledge of Kansas regulations regarding medication aide duties, including patient rights and ethical considerations.
  • Documentation and Reporting: Accurate recording of medication administration and recognizing the importance of timely communication with supervising nurses and healthcare teams.

What is a Kansas Certified Medication Aide (CMA)?

A Kansas Certified Medication Aide (CMA) is a crucial role in healthcare, responsible for assisting patients with their medication needs. CMAs work primarily in long-term care facilities, ensuring that residents receive the correct medications at the right times, helping to maintain their health and well-being.

What are the requirements to become a Certified Medication Aide in Kansas?

To become a Certified Medication Aide in Kansas, candidates must complete a state-approved training program and pass the CMA exam. They must also hold a current Nurse Aide certification and have a clean criminal record. This positions you for success and enhances job prospects in the healthcare field.

How much can a Certified Medication Aide earn in Kansas?

In Kansas, a Certified Medication Aide can expect to earn an average salary ranging from $24,000 to $38,000 per year, depending on experience, location, and the facility type.
